you see a reference to a report titled water usage for the recreation division of charleston for 2012. the city government is divided into 3 service divisions, each of which has several departments: - recreation division - parks - pools - youth services - bike paths and trails - transportation division - road maintenance - buses - snow removal - trash removal - safety division - fire - police - ambulance and emt - dispatch which of these are likely to be topics that will be part of the main section titles for this report? - police - recreation division - safety division - water - bike paths and trails which of the following pieces of information are likely going to be present in the report? - total water usage for the charleston dispatch department in 2012 - total 2012 water usage for charleston - total water usage for the charleston recreation division in 2012 - 2012 water usage for the charleston youth services department which of the following will you be able to calculate from information in the report? - the difference between the 2012 water usage by the youth services department and by the pools department - the fraction of the 2012 water usage by the charleston recreation division that was used by the parks department - the fraction of the 2012 water usage for charleston that was used by the fire department - the sum of the 2012 water usage by the police department and by the parks department - the difference between the 2012 water usage by the parks department and the 2012 water usage by the snow removal department

Explanation:

Brief Explanations

For the first question: The report focuses on the Recreation Division's 2012 water usage, so only sections related to this division are relevant. Recreation Division is the parent division, and Bike Paths and Trails is a department within it; Water is the core subject of the report.
For the second question: The report covers the Recreation Division, so only data about this division and its departments will be included.
For the third question: Only data about the Recreation Division's departments is in the report, so calculations can only use that data.

Answer:

  1. Likely main section titles:
  • Recreation Division
  • Water
  • Bike Paths and Trails
  1. Likely present information:
  • Total water usage for the Charleston Recreation Division in 2012
  • 2012 water usage for the Charleston Youth Services Department
  1. Calculable from the report:
  • The difference between the 2012 water usage by the Youth Services Department and by the Pools Department
  • The fraction of the 2012 water usage by the Charleston Recreation Division that was used by the Parks Department
